I decided to dabble with Linux, specifically Lubuntu, on this old laptop that I use for Vag-Com. I have everything loaded (Lubuntu 12.04, Wine1.4 and VCDS 11.11.4) but it doesn't look like the comm port is configured correctly. The port test in Vag-Com fails for Com1-4. I have an older Key-Com licensed dongle (serial) if that matters.
I followed the instructions here for adding the Com ports: http://www.winehq.org/site/docs/wine...s-to-configure
So far I'm coming up empty. I tried to follow a few suggestions in this thread: http://forums.vwvortex.com/showthrea...ing-Wine/page4
Seems like some have luck while others don't. I'm not familiar with VirtualBox, yet. Is running VirtualBox my best bet for a Linux beginner and a 2001 Dell Laptop?

I've had good luck with running VCDS in a virtual machine on my Ubuntu-based laptop. I use VirtualBox, but any similar VM manager should work.
